#contenedor {
}

#contenedor2 {
	background-image: none;
	background-color:#FFFFFF;
	width: 792px;
	margin:0px auto 0px auto;
}

#cuerpo2 {
	background-image: url(../images/contenido/sombra_02.jpg);
	background-repeat: no-repeat;
	background-position: left top;	
	background-color:#FFFFFF;
	border:1px solid #ffffff;
}
/*-----*/
#fecha { 
	background-color: #C24C4D;
	color: #FFFFFF;
	text-align: right;
	padding-right: 15px;
	margin-top: 6px;
}
/* El contenido se muestra en dos columnas*/
#contenido {
	background-image: url(../images/fondo_portada.jpg?idv=9);
	background-repeat:  repeat-y;
	background-position: 50% 50%;
	background-color:#f0f0f0;
	padding-bottom:0px !important;
}

#contenido_aviso {
	background-image: none;
}

#contenido_aviso p.aviso{
	font-size:120%;
	font-weight:bold;
	padding:50px 0px 50px 0px;
	color:#CC0000;
}
#contenido h3 {	
	background-color: transparent;
	background-image: none; 
	margin: 0px;
	padding: 0px;
	color: #333333 !important;
	font-size: 1em;
	text-align: left;
	font-weight: bold;
	background-color: transparent;
	background-image: none;
	padding: 0px 0px 7px 0px;
	margin: 0px;
	border-bottom: 1px solid #333;
	text-transform: uppercase;
	text-align: justify;
}

#buscador h3
{
	color:#666 !important;
	border-bottom:1px solid #666;
	font-family:Arial, Helvetica, sans-serif;
	font-size:1.0em;
	margin:0px 0px 10px 15px;
	padding: 10px 5px 0px 0px;
	width:92%;
}
#buscador input {width: 263px !important;}
#buscador select {width: 270px !important; padding-top: 1px !important; padding-bottom: 1px !important;  }

/* ---contenido-izq---- */
#c-izq {
	float: left;
	width: 450px;/*resto nav*/
	background-image: url(../images/contenido/sombra_01.jpg);
	background-repeat: no-repeat;
	background-position: top;
	background-color: #FFFFFF;
}

/* bienvenida */
.bienvenida { margin: 20px 15px;}
.bienvenida h3{padding-left:65px !important;  text-align:left !important; border-color:#999 !important; text-transform:uppercase;}
h3.bv01 {background: url(../images/contenido/bv01.gif) no-repeat left top !important;padding-left: 70px; }
h3.bv02 {background: url(../images/contenido/bv02.gif) no-repeat left top !important;padding-left: 70px;}
h3.bv03 {background: url(../images/contenido/bv03.gif) no-repeat left top !important;padding-left: 70px;height:25px}
h3.bvcita-previa {background: url(../images/contenido/bvcita-previa.jpg) no-repeat left top !important;padding-left: 70px;}

.bienvenida p {text-align: justify; font-size: 11px; padding: 10px  0px; margin-top:10px !important;}
.bienvenida ul.enlacesbv {margin-left:0px !important; margin-top:15px; padding-left:10px;}
.bienvenida ul.enlacesbv li{ list-style:none; background: url(../images/contenido/bvbullet.gif) no-repeat left center !important; padding-left:15px; margin-bottom:15px !important; font-size:1.1em;}
.bienvenida ul.enlacesbv li a{text-decoration:none; font-weight:normal !important;}
.bienvenida ul.enlacesbv li a:hover{text-decoration:underline !important;}

.destimg{ width:100% !important; margin:0px !important; padding:0px 0px 0px 4px!important; border-top:1px solid #999; border-bottom:1px solid #666; height: 64px; }
.destimg li{ list-style:none; display:inline;  padding-top:45px; float:left; width:33%; text-align:center; }
.destimg li a{ color:#333 !important; text-decoration:none; font-size:1.1em;}
.destimg li a:hover{ color:#666 !important; text-decoration:underline!important; }
.boletin{background: url(../images/contenido/iconos/boletin.jpg) no-repeat center 10px !important;height: 20px; }
.catalogo{background: url(../images/contenido/iconos/catalogo.jpg) no-repeat center 10px !important;height: 20px;}
.videodes{background: url(../images/contenido/iconos/video_presentacion.jpg) no-repeat center 10px !important;height: 20px;}
/* ---contenido-dch---- */

#c-dch {
	float: right;
	width: 485px;
	background-color:#fafafa;margin-top:2px;
}
/* buscador de cursos (portada)*/
#buscador {
	background-image: url(../images/contenido/buscadorfnd.jpg);
	background-repeat:no-repeat;
	background-position: left top;
	margin: 20px 10px 20px 10px;
	padding:2px;
}
#buscador form {
	height: 170px;
	margin: 0px;
	padding: 0px;
}
#buscador .lineaform{ width: 100%; float:left; margin-bottom:5px; margin-left:10px;}
#buscador .etiqueta{ width:150px; float:left; }
#buscador .input{ width: 200px; float:left;}
	
#buscador form label { 
	padding-right: 10px;
	padding-left: 10px;
	color:#666666;
	font-size:0.8em;
	font-weight:bold;
}
#buscador form input { 
	padding: 0px; 
	border: 0px !important; 
} 
#buscador form #termino { 
	vertical-align: middle; 
	border: 1px solid #BCBCBC !important;
	padding: 2px;
	width: 220px;
}
#buscador form a.bBuscar { 
	/*background-image: url(../images/contenido/bg_buscar.gif);*/
	background-repeat:no-repeat;
	background-position: left top;
	font-weight: normal; 
	color: #FFF !important; 
	text-decoration:none !important; 
	padding: 5px 6px;  
	margin-right: 20px;
	width:55px;
	height:30px;
	text-transform:lowercase;
	font-size:0.9em;
	background-color: #666;
	line-height:25px;
}
/* banner */
#banner { 
	text-align: center; 
	display: block; 	
	margin-top: 10px; 
}
#banner img{ 
	margin: 0px 0px;
	padding-bottom: 0px;  
}
#banner a{ background-color:inherit !important;}
